I have recently moved our sites to a new raq3. The problem I'm having is that every Saturday and occasionally during the week the
pop server seems to stop delivering email/or deliver very intermittently to accounts on the server. There are no error messages from
either the server and users email accounts are checked without a problem. However after rebooting the machine the server suddenly
delivers email which wasn't there previously and users are able to be pick it up. (I am sure that the email is being queued by the
providers as it is unable to be sent to the users email. An example of this was that a user received 200 emails yesterday!)
Prior to reboot I've asked a user to log into his email (having sent a test email previously to him) and I ssh'd into the raq and
tailed the mail log files to see if he is able to pick it up. He wasn't/it wasn't delivered. Strangely I do not get a bounced email
with an error message.
There are no obvious clues in the mail log files to say the pop demon is locked/down/gone on holiday - won't be back until after the
weekend so any help in this area would be appreciated.
